Transaction bd3c8456b69b8610fb912048876a5988d90fb4bdab5407f73e076feb69436e96

1 Input
1 Outputs
  • bd3c8456b69b8610fb912048876a5988d90fb4bdab5407f73e076feb69436e96:0
  • value  5494242
    address  3CG2Xbypk2CUruzTWSw2bawzUfvjAA5WyG